After years of grueling preparation, endless hours on the field, and overcoming every obstacle in his path, Chuba Hubbard has finally received the reward that matches his extraordinary talent. The running back from Oklahoma State was drafted by the Panthers in the 2021 draft. Now, Hubbard has signed a four year contract worth $33.2 M with $15 M guaranteed. With this team's young trajectory, it's clear the front office was eager to secure one of its rising stars. And honestly, who can blame them? Hubbard is currently ranked among the top 5 running backs in rushing yards this season. Whether we want to admit it or not, the running game has been the backbone of this offense for quite some time now. This signing only amps up the excitement, especially with Jonathan Brooks set to join Hubbard in the backfield. Could we be looking at a new "Double Trouble" dynamic, reminiscent of the Jonathan Stewart and DeAngelo Williams days? Here's hoping!
